Employee Rights Litigation: Pleading and Practice is a clear, complete coverage of the basic legal standards governing the statutory and common law claims that can be raised on behalf of employees. Its useful combination of plaintiff-oriented insight and analysis, along with strategic discussion of the substantive law from claim evaluation through litigation or settlement gives you the information you need to represent clients who have been victims of discriminatory treatment or wrongful discharge.
